这个问题已经被问了很多,并且有很多答案,但我找不到的答案都没有回答如下:
我有一个UITabBarController
我想隐藏标签栏,所以我打电话给:
self.tabBarController.tabBar.hidden = YES
这会删除栏,但现在有一个空的黑框,其中的标签栏用于驻留。我已经尝试调整当前正在呈现的ViewController的框架,它始终位于标签栏左侧的黑框后面。
我还遍历所有子视图并隐藏它们,没有运气。
最后,我尝试调整tabbar框架的大小,但这并不能解决问题
有没有人对此有任何好运?
此外: hidesBottomBarWhenPushed不起作用,因为该应用程序不是基于UINavigationViewController,而是基于UITabBarController。
这是一款iPad应用
答案 0 :(得分:0)
这不是一个优雅的解决方案,但您可以调整UITabBarController的视图高度以扩展到屏幕的下边缘?